Exporting Excellence

03/04/2008

The Yorkshire and Humber winner for the 2007 International Trade Awards is Nisa International.

The judges were impressed by Nisa International’s clear focus, total attention to detail and robust customer service.

The award, sponsored by Royal Bank of Scotland, was presented to Sean Ramsden (MD) and Lilliana Golob (Marketing Manager) at The House of Lords in London on 2 April 2008. The company was also a finalist for the International Trade Company of the Year.

“We are extremely proud that the value-added service we offer through technology, multi-lingual customer service and flexible logistical support are recognised not only by our customers but from Industry as well” commented Sean.

Russell Grazier, Regional Sales Director at Royal Bank of Scotland said, “Congratulations to Nisa International for winning the regional award. It’s clear to see why the judges were impressed with their expanding exporting business and thriving website.”

With international business growing an average 20% a year for the past seven years, Nisa International’s turnover is now over £25m. The business is probably one of the largest grocery export wholesalers outside the US.

International Trade Awards are the premier import export awards devoted exclusively to recognising excellence in import, export and international trade achievement.

New Range, New Website

13/02/2008

For the first time in our history, we diversified our mainstream British food and grocery products and have added a complete range of Speciality Food. This reflects trends in the consumer market, both in the UK and globally, towards more niche and artisan products, which include organic food.
